Mechanochromic luminescent materials of bimetallic Cu(<scp>i</scp>) complexes showing thermally activated delayed fluorescence

Reversible mechanochromism is related to the breaking and restoring of hydrogen-bonding and luminescence color is tunable<italic>via</italic>the substituent.
